Step 1: Ease Into Activity (Don’t Rush It)

One of the biggest mistakes I see this time of year? Going from winter hibernation to weekend warrior overnight. If you’ve spent the past few months sitting more, moving less, or feeling stiff, your spine and supporting muscles need a little prep work.

Start by:

  • Taking short walks daily
  • Using gentle stretches to open up your hips and lower back
  • Focusing on posture while you sit and stand

Building a strong foundation with consistent, low-impact movement is one of the most effective ways to improve back mobility safely.

Step 2: Add in Simple Mobility Exercises

Mobility isn’t just flexibility. It’s your body’s ability to move freely through a range of motion without pain or compensation. To improve back mobility safely, your routine should include light, targeted movements.

Try:

  • Cat-cow stretch to loosen up your spine
  • Pelvic tilts to engage your core and reduce tension
  • Standing thoracic rotations to improve mid-back movement

These exercises help increase circulation, warm up muscles, and improve spinal alignment—key to staying active this season.

Step 3: Strengthen Your Core (The Right Way)

Your core muscles are like a support team for your spine. When they’re strong and activated, your back doesn’t have to work as hard.

But not all core work is created equal. To improve back mobility safely, avoid crunch-heavy workouts that can strain the lower back. Instead, focus on:

  • Bird dogs
  • Glute bridges
  • Modified planks

Aim to train your core 2-3 times a week using controlled, stable movements.

Step 4: Prioritize Recovery and Hydration

As you increase your activity level, your back needs time and support to recover. This means:

  • Staying hydrated (your spinal discs need water too!)
  • Getting quality sleep
  • Using heat or ice after intense days

Recovery is essential if you want to improve back mobility safely without setbacks or flare-ups.

Step 5: Upgrade Your Habits Around Movement

Better mobility isn’t just about what you do in your workout. It’s about how you move throughout your day. If you’re spending hours at a desk, make sure you:

  • Take breaks every 30 minutes
  • Stretch gently during your lunch hour
  • Adjust your chair and screen height

Good habits during everyday tasks support your spine and help you maintain gains in mobility.

Step 6: Don’t Ignore Discomfort

There’s a difference between general soreness and something that needs attention. If you notice:

  • Sharp pain during or after movement
  • Pain that travels down your leg
  • Numbness or tingling

…it’s time to pause and seek advice. Continuing to push through can make things worse. To improve back mobility safely, you need to understand your body’s signals.
